Getting There

Finding The Hub Arusha is easy, as the venue is located on the bustling Haile Selassie Road right in the heart of the city. This strategic location makes the club accessible from almost anywhere in the tourist district.

The most convenient and safest way to reach the venue, especially after dark, is by taxi. You can use local mobile apps or ask your hotel staff to call a car for you. Also popular in the city are motorcycle taxis (boda-boda) and three-wheeled tricycles, which add a touch of local flavor to your trip.

If you are staying at one of the central hotels, a walk to the club can be a pleasant addition to your evening, as many tourist sites are within walking distance. For precise navigation, it is recommended to use GPS coordinates or online maps to quickly find your way through the city streets.

Working Hours

The establishment features a very convenient schedule, welcoming guests daily. The club's doors are open from Monday to Sunday from 11:00 AM to 4:00 AM, allowing you to drop by for a daytime lunch or a late-night party.

Although The Hub is open throughout the day, the peak of activity traditionally falls during the night hours. If your goal is to see the club at its most vibrant, you should plan your visit for the second half of the evening.
